WebAdapt.TCustomEndUserAdapter
Contents |
Delphi-Informationen
von WebAdapt.pas
TCustomEndUserAdapter = class(TBaseEndUserAdapter)
Unit: WebAdapt
Typ: Klasse
Geerbte Klassen-Member: Member von WebAdapt.TCustomEndUserAdapter
Klassenereignisse: Ereignisse von WebAdapt.TCustomEndUserAdapter
C++-Informationen
von WebAdapt.hpp
TCustomEndUserAdapter = class(TBaseEndUserAdapter)
Unit: WebAdapt
Typ: Klasse
Geerbte Klassen-Member: Member von WebAdapt.TCustomEndUserAdapter
Klassenkonstruktoren und -destruktoren: Konstruktoren von WebAdapt.TCustomEndUserAdapter
Klassenereignisse: Ereignisse von WebAdapt.TCustomEndUserAdapter
Beschreibung
TCustomEndUserAdapter stellt Informationen über den aktuellen Benutzer (z. B. Benutzername, Benutzer-ID und Anmeldestatus) bereit.
TCustomEndUserAdapter ist die Basisklasse für Endbenutzeradapter, die Standardadapterfelder und -aktionen mit Hilfe von Ereignisbehandlungsroutinen implementieren. Die Klasse führt Ereignisse ein, mit denen Sie Werte für die Standardendbenutzerfelder (DisplayName und LoggedIn) bereitstellen und die vorgegebenen Endbenutzeraktionen (An- und Abmelden) implementieren können.
Mit der Eigenschaft LoginPage in TCustomEndUserAdapter-Objekten können Sie den Namen der Anmeldeseite angeben, die den Anmeldevorgang verwaltet. Als Endbenutzeradapter sorgt TCustomEndUserAdapter auch für die Überprüfung der Zugriffsrechte des Endbenutzers. Wenn der Benutzer auf die Seite zugreift, überprüft und vergleicht der Endbenutzeradapter die Zugriffsrechte des Benutzers.
Erstellen Sie keine Instanzen von TCustomEndUserAdapter. Verwenden Sie stattdessen einen Nachkommen (z. B. die TEndUserAdapter-Komponente), der die Ereignisse veröffentlicht, mit deren Behandlungsroutinen die Funktionalität des Adapters bereitgestellt werden kann.